Tomorrow's Solutions Poem by RoseAnn V. Shawiak

Tomorrow's Solutions



Everything is alright, as life reaches beyond me into
the farthest thoughts of believeability.
Severing emotions, letting them come back together in
strands of tomorrow's solutions.
Only holding onto each other while posing one idea
after another.
Letting others accompany me across horizons, as they
are washed upon shores of tomorrow's existence.
Washing and cleansing the beauty of all that is
collected in frames of pictures, being hung and shown
to the world one day when I am gone.
So hopelessly lost and forsaken, yet all that I have
done and been, will be placed in places of honor, and
explicitly held in great esteem by those knowledgeable
in these avenues of artistic endeavors.
Always being found in colors of balanced pictures of
tomorrow's sorrowful tears, washing upon minds of
those who will one day be the tools and instruments
of our lives, kept in secret codes and hidden from
view.
